Autocar India promotes safe driving

| | Jun 13, 2014, at 03:56 am
Kolkata, June 12 (IBNS): Automative magazine Autocar India has announced 'The Uncool Moments Contest' that draws the nation's attention to unruly drivers across India.

This is a unique Facebook-based photo contest, which the magazine has thrown open to the public.

This will allow the audience to capture reckless moments of driving and share it through the social media website.

The contest will conclude on June 24 and is open to all residents of India.

According to a 2012 report on Road Accidents in India by the Indian Ministry of Road Transport and Highways, a majority of road fatalities across the country involves young people.

Keeping this in mind, Autocar India, a pioneer in the auto industry is rallying behind the theme of ‘Unsafe is Uncool’, to promote safe and responsible driving amongst today’s youth through the popular social media website, Facebook.

Of all the entries, 10 winners will be selected by expert drivers from Autocar India. Entries that receive the maximum likes and shares will have higher chances to win the contest. Winners shall be treated to high-end goodies such as JBL headphones and GO Puck chargers as contest prizes.

Speaking on the initiative, Hormazd Sorabjee, Editor, Autocar India said, “While Autocar India is all about cars and reaching out to auto aficionados, we also aim to deliver the message of responsible driving. This platform allows the youth today to really identify what is uncool and therefore unsafe. We want to reach out to the growing number of young motorists by involving them in an activity that makes them understand the importance and urgency in exercising caution and driving responsibly.”
